Crypto.com’s 2025 revamp of its Level Up Program has positioned the platform as a pivotal player in the crypto ecosystem, with the CRO token at the center of its growth strategy. By introducing a subscription-based model with tiered benefits—ranging from zero trading fees to high-yield staking rewards—the program has created a flywheel effect that incentivizes both new and existing users to engage with CRO. For instance, the Plus, Pro, and Private tiers offer up to 5% APY on cash balances and 9.5% APY on CRO staking, while cardholders earn uncapped CRO rewards on purchases [1]. These incentives are not merely transactional; they embed CRO into everyday financial activities, such as stock trading, cash management, and even luxury perks like Priority Pass™ airport lounge access [2].
The program’s success is underscored by its ability to remove barriers to adoption. By merging the previous Rewards+ program into Level Up, Crypto.com eliminated the need for users to meet trading volume thresholds to access benefits [1]. This simplification has accelerated user growth, with the platform surpassing 100 million global users by the end of 2024 [3]. CEO Kris Marszalek has projected that the program will attract “millions of new users,” many of whom will become CRO token holders [1]. This mass adoption is critical for CRO’s long-term value, as increased utility and demand can drive token appreciation.
However, the token’s governance structure remains a double-edged sword. Crypto.com controls approximately 80% of CRO’s voting rights, centralizing decision-making and raising concerns about transparency [4]. The treasury, which includes $1.63 billion in CRO tokens and a $5 billion line of credit for future purchases, has already driven the token’s price to a three-year high of $0.29 in August 2025 [2]. Studies on decentralized autonomous organizations (DAOs) suggest that deviations from decentralization—such as off-chain voting or large voting coalitions—can lead to valuation discounts [6]. Staking rewards currently range from 8% to 9.5% APY, with additional incentives for locking tokens for 12 months [1]. These yields are further amplified by the ability to use staked assets as collateral for margin trading or liquid staking, which generates additional liquidity [8]. Such features make CRO an attractive asset for yield-seeking investors, particularly in a market where traditional financial instruments offer meager returns.
